Sunday Oct 30, 2011 #

7 AM

Score Orienteering (The OMM) 4:42:20 [3] *** 24.0 km (11:46 / km) +440m 10:47 / km
8c slept:5.0 shoes: Adidas Swoop 2s

Day 2. Running with Pete. Much more pleasant weather - cloudy, only a bit breezy. Still very wet on the ground. Pete was struggling a bit more today (we had had to start very early (07:09!) as we were in the chasing start, so he had to skip breakfast) so our route was less challenging than yesterday's. We took a road route near the end. I finished with loads of energy (the nice weather helped my morale a lot), although my legs were starting to tire a little bit after running the last couple of km.

Finished 64th out of around 200 - 36th overall for the two days. Just out of Gold Certificate position - one more 20-pointer (and there was one!) would have done it.

Saturday Oct 29, 2011 #

Event: OMM 2011
 
11 AM

Score Orienteering race (The OMM) 5:55:29 [3] *** 29.0 km (12:15 / km) +710m 10:55 / km
11c shoes: Adidas Swoop 2s

The OMM in Perthshire - Day 1 with Pete. Rained on and off for much of the day, also a strong wind although it was often behind our back. A couple of small mistakes but nothing major. After a shaky start, I felt OK. Felt good at the end but happy to get to the campsite and get in a tent.

Finished 21st out of around 200.
